Bug#910576: libreoffice-base: in my form, all entries are "input required"

2018-10-08 Thread Martin Lutz
Package: libreoffice-base
Version: 1:6.1.2-1
Severity: normal

Dear Maintainer,

since the last update of libreoffice-base, all entries in my form are
suddenly "input required". When saving my changes I get the error message
"Error writing to database. Input required in field 'fieldname'. Please enter a
value".

In the corresponding table, all fields are still on the status "input required"
--> no. Saving an entry with empty fields is not a problem, there.

The database is mysql which is running on a different computer.
